在互联网不太普及的时代,很多软件公司还是会发布离线更新包,这种更新包其实就是个安装程序,只是安装的内容是更新的部分,没有变化的文件直接用已经安装的版本的。此外这些安装程序还会修改一些系统配置以适应新版本的功能,比如注册COM组件,修改注册表等。现在互联网已经十分普及,几乎所有软件都采用在线升级,具体实现上,有下列几种做法。1. 比较简单的,通过http协议,检测是否有更新,就是把本地版本号发给服务
转载
2024-01-11 15:53:01
260阅读
# Java 软件自动更新:实现与示例
随着软件开发的不断进步,自动更新已经成为提升用户体验和维护软件安全性的必要手段。在Java语言中实现软件的自动更新,不仅能够确保用户使用到最新版本的产品,还能减少维护工作中可能出现的人为错误。本文将介绍如何在Java中实现自动更新功能,并提供示例代码。
## 为什么需要软件自动更新?
1. **安全性**:自动更新能够快速修复已知的安全漏洞。
2. *
原创
2024-09-08 05:16:47
182阅读
转载
2014-02-11 14:35:00
220阅读
2评论
在现代社会,人们对于科技产品的需求越来越高,因此软件的更新也成为了一个必不可少的环节。作为一款备受欢迎的网络浏览器,火狐(Firefox)在不断改进和更新自身的同时,也为用户提供了自动更新的功能,让用户能够始终保持在最新版本的状态。
火狐作为一个开源的浏览器,与Linux系统有着天然的联系。Linux系统本身就以其开源、高效和稳定著称,因此火狐浏览器与Linux系统的组合也成为了许多用户的首选。
原创
2024-05-28 11:01:29
77阅读
# Python实现软件自动更新
## 1. 流程概述
在开始教导小白如何实现软件自动更新前,首先需要了解整个流程。下面是实现软件自动更新的大致步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 检查当前软件版本 |
| 2 | 连接更新服务器 |
| 3 | 获取最新软件版本 |
| 4 | 比较版本号 |
| 5 | 下载更新文件 |
| 6 | 执行更新操作 |
原创
2023-10-24 04:45:09
899阅读
文章目录1 绪论2 进程管理 1 绪论【实时操作系统】实时的含义是指计算机对于外来信息能够以足够快的速度进行处理,并在被控制对象允许的时间范围内做出快速反应实时操作系统的主要特点是提供 及时响应 和 高可靠性【分时操作系统】分时系统是必须有交互功能的,不存在不一定全部提供人机交互功能的情况。另外,分时系统只是给每个用户感觉好像是自己独占了一台计算机,而不存在真正的独占整个计算机。实时系统对响应的
Linux系统自动更新时间
原创
2018-04-07 21:23:12
6191阅读
点赞
# Linux 关闭 Docker 自动更新
Docker 是一个开源的容器化平台,它可以让开发者轻松地在不同的操作系统上运行应用程序。Docker 提供了自动更新功能,可以自动下载并应用最新的 Docker 镜像。然而,有时候我们可能并不希望 Docker 自动更新。本文将介绍如何在 Linux 系统上关闭 Docker 的自动更新功能,并提供相应的代码示例。
## 为什么要关闭 Docke
原创
2024-01-19 05:50:39
702阅读
Android - 软件自动更新的实现
2012年11月18日
天气慢慢变凉了,给位亲,注意保暖啊。
接触到一个很实用的技术,那就是软件自动更新。一般开发者是通过自行在应用平台添加更新版本的apk。这样做,如果是在一两个应用平台发布应用,那还说得过去,工作量还不是很大。但大家都知道,Android开发者是比较苦逼的。由于开源所致,出现了N多应用市场。如果想赚取更多的收入,那就要在各个应用市场
推荐
原创
2012-11-18 09:20:53
5521阅读
点赞
4评论
除了在软件架构设计中需要规划好各功能项以备分别可以实现局部升级外,重要的是配置好自动升级组件。然而该自动升级组件并非直接引用即可,它需要遵守一定的规则部署才能完成自动升级。以下给出它的配置手册。
转载
2007-12-17 11:25:00
345阅读
2评论
首先得确保这些服务器都能ping通否则是无法时间同步的。否则会报错“no server suitable for synchronization found” NTP服务器(上海) :ntp.api.bz 中国ntp服务器:cn.pool.ntp.org pool.ntp.org 安装NTP客户端: ...
转载
2021-07-04 00:31:00
732阅读
2评论
C# 编写自动更新程序 现在但凡是一个程序都有相应的升级程序,如果你的程序没有相应的升级程序,那么你就需要留意了。你的用户很可能丢失!!!网上关于自动升级的例子也有很多,前几天一个朋友很苦恼的跟我说它的客户在逐渐减少(据他所说,他都客户因为他的程序升级很麻烦,所以很多人放弃了使用它的软件),问我说怎
转载
2019-09-04 12:24:00
328阅读
2评论
“自动更新”功能包含在 Windows 7、Windows Vista 和 Windows XP 中。通过“自动更新”功能,Windows 可以使用最新的更新和增强功能来自动使计算机保持最新。您不必再搜索重要的更新和信息,Windows 会将它们直接传送到您的计算机上。Windows 可以识别您何时联机,并使用 Internet 连接从 Windows Update 网站或 Microsoft U
转载
2024-04-24 11:25:59
92阅读
从 2017 年开始,JDK 版本更新策略从原来的每两年一个新版本,改为每六个月一个新版本,以快速验证新特性,推动 Java看出,目前开发环境中仍有近半的环境使用 JDK8,有近半的人转移到了 JDK11,随着 JDK17 的发布,相信比例会有所变化。因此,准备出一个系列,配合示例讲解,阐述从 JDK8 开始各个版本的新特性。概览JDK8 从 2014 年问世,到现在已是数个年头。这个版本新增了
Android Studio3.4今天一早打开电脑,熟练地打开了Android Studio,发现又更新了,于是我赶紧更新了一波。 Android Studio是Android开发的官方IDE,包含构建Android应用程序所需的一切。获取最新版本,单击“ Help”>“Check for Updates”(在Mac上, Android Studio>“Check for Upda
转载
2023-06-27 23:24:25
281阅读
背景2022年Spring6和 SpringBoot3相继推出,在此之前,Java社区一直是"新版任你发,我用Java 8",不管新版本怎么出,很少有人愿意升级。这一次,Spring 直接来了个大招,SpringBoot3和Spring6的最低依赖就是JDK17!跨过 JDK 8-16,直接升级到 JDK 17。那么为什么是 JDK 17呢?为什么是JDK17这么多新版本的 JDK,而且2022年
转载
2023-10-25 22:53:43
476阅读
# Java实现的软件自动更新
在软件开发领域,软件更新是一项非常重要的功能。通过不断更新软件,可以提供用户更好的体验,修复bug和安全漏洞,增加新的功能等。而自动更新功能更是提高用户体验的重要一环。本文将介绍如何使用Java实现软件自动更新功能。
## 软件自动更新原理
软件自动更新的原理其实很简单,就是在程序启动时检测服务器上是否有新的版本,如果有则下载新的版本安装。一般来说,软件自动更
原创
2024-07-11 03:14:23
259阅读
根据网上的然后小改 import java.io.File; import java.io.FileOutputStream; import java.io.IOException; import java.io.InputStream; import java.net.HttpURLConnection; import java.net.MalformedURLException; import java.net.URL; import android.app.AlertDialog; import android.app.AlertDialog.Builder; import and...
转载
2013-08-16 19:26:00
214阅读
2评论
摘要: Cursor是一款跨平台AI代码编辑器,支持Windows/Mac/Linux系统,提供代码补全、函数生成、错误检测等功能。用户可
通过Python实现自动更新软件
随着技术的发展,软件更新变得越来越常见。为了让用户能够及时获得最新的功能和修复的bug,开发人员通常会开发自动更新软件。本文将介绍如何使用Python来实现自动更新软件,并提供代码示例。
首先,我们需要了解自动更新软件的工作原理。自动更新软件通常通过两个主要的步骤来实现:检查更新和下载更新。
在检查更新阶段,软件会连接到服务器,并检查当前安装的软件版本与服务
原创
2024-01-07 06:09:36
732阅读